As a whole, EVERYBODY wanted Jesse gone, so everybody cheered when Angie came out because we liked her. Everyone also really liked her speech. When they
were voting, the sound was turned off in the studio, so we had to read lips to understand who they were voting for. There were audible groans in the studio
when people kept voting to evict Angie, but I doubt you heard them. Right after she was evicted, Julie spoke with her, then they took her offstage for awhile.
She came back after the HOH competition had started, that was why I thought it was odd they'd left the monitor on. I guess it didn't matter, but she
would've seen if someone had dropped out. After the show ended, Angie returned and Julie did the CBS Early Show interview with us there. I think Angie got
the love from everybody.
The guy who spoke with us the most (I think his name was Eric, he was really funny) did emphasize a few things: No booing and smile when you're on
camera--he said you look really stupid if you're straight faced. We were also welcomed to come back any time, so I don't think there are any
restrictions (at this time, anyway).
